Sedum Mixed refers to an assortment of various Sedum cultivars, creating a versatile and colorful collection of hardy succulents for the garden. These mixed Sedums offer a range of foliage shapes, textures, and colors, including shades of green, blue, red, and variegated combinations. These drought-tolerant plants are known for their low-maintenance nature and ability to thrive in different growing conditions. With their fleshy leaves and interesting growth habits, Sedums are perfect for rock gardens, borders, containers, or as groundcover. The mixed variety ensures a delightful surprise of different Sedum species, adding visual interest and dynamic appeal to any garden setting.

What to Know:
- Plant in well-drained soil in a location with full sun to partial shade
- Water sparingly, as Sedums prefer drier conditions
- Trim back in early spring to promote new growth and maintain shape
- Propagate by stem cuttings or division for additional plants
